We have women and men doing the same job, but the women mostly work part time. Surely that justifies different pay scales?

0

No. You are now obliged to treat part-timers ‘no less favourably’ than those who are employed on a full-time basis. That means that if they are doing the same job they must be paid at the same rate and/or receive equivalent remuneration and benefits.
